The course does not provide placements or an internship program, unlike other departments such as Commerce, Geology, Pharmacy, Journalism & Mass Communication, Music, and Business Administration that organize annual campus placements. Students are encouraged to pursue internships independently in their areas of interest. This program is aimed at undergraduate students and allows them to pursue further studies after completing a B.A.
The course is economically accessible, with semester fees set at Rs. 2325 for UR students, Rs. 250 for OBC students, and Rs. 25 for SC/ST students. There is an additional exam fee of Rs. 750 per semester. While no scholarships are available for UR category students, several scholarships are offered for students in reserved categories.
